It' on the 'welcome' page:

Some of the wonderful benefits of these fantastic colors are they make shills easier to spot, it rewards long time community members and gives a sense of progressionLevels are ordered as below:Level 0 -> light blueLevel 2 (40 points) -> greenLevel 6 (360 points)-> yellowLevel 20 (4,000 points)-> orangeLevel 30 (9,000 points)-> redLevel 50 (25,000 points)-> blue Poal logoLevel 100 (100,000 points)-> red pill Level 0 to 6 are limited to 60 Link and 60 Text Posts per dayComments are unlimitedPM are disabled for new accounts (until they level up) to prevent PM spam abuseLevel 6+ can access the voting [details] option (available under post's title or comments) to see who downvoted a post or comment
